Rose Cottingham

In the stifling household of her old-fashioned grandmother, orphaned Rose Cottingham yearns for a world beyond her confines. Finding solace in her neighbor, Mrs. Winter, Roses life takes a turn when she is sent off to school, where she encounters Miss Quayle, a strict disciplinarian with surprisingly progressive views on girls education. As Rose navigates the challenges of school, she befriends Helen Fergurson, a professors daughter who introduces her to new ideas and perspectives. Yet, when Rose returns to her grandmothers oppressive home, she is left longing for a life filled with purpose and opportunity. Will she be able to carve out her own path to fulfillment? (Summary by Scarbo)
